    Replacing carbon brushes NOTE: Use the proper bit for the head of the screw/ bolt that you wish to use. NOTE: When fastening M8 or smaller screw, carefully adjust pressure on the switch trigger so that the screw is not damaged. NOTE: Hold the tool pointed straight at the screw. NOTE: If the impact force is too strong or you tighten the screw for a time longer than shown in the figures, the screw or the point of the driver bit may be over- stressed, stripped, damaged, etc.
